yusufipek 10ef4e62a9 Smoke-test the bundle the way Dikte starts it
The CPU run passed -ng, which tells whisper.cpp not to look for a
backend at all, so the claim the bundle rests on, that it starts and
transcribes where Vulkan cannot, was never tested. Dikte passes -ng only
when its GPU setting is off; every other run goes through the backend
registry.

Both runs lose the flag, and a third one is added between them: the
loader installed, nothing behind it. That is a real machine, libvulkan
pulled in by something else with no driver to go with it, and it is the
one whose answer nobody knew.
